Output 43291168caed6a6deb2c57ed78285acdb8d566cb64c926a622df2fb2618ac8de:0

value
100712530000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62deffca7349fd10aff8d7fc2d16a13ca7a59ca OP_EQUAL
address
MWLqVQkmVFngfCcA1mXbofyRyhPLWAjkKv
transaction
43291168caed6a6deb2c57ed78285acdb8d566cb64c926a622df2fb2618ac8de
spent
true